3 injured in Ctg car cylinder blast

The remains of the private car after a CNG explosion tore it apart in Chittagong's Khulshi on April 10, 2016. Photo: Anurup Kanti Das

Three persons were injured as a gas-cylinder of a car blasted at a CNG filling station in Chittagong’s Khulshi area today.

The car was waiting to refill gas when the explosion occurred at 2:30pm, said Officer-in-Charge (OC) of Khulshi Police Station Md Nijam Uddin.

The two injured-- Sentu and Yusuf --were rushed to city’s Holy Crescent Hospital, while the third victim, whose identity could not be known immediately, is undergoing treatment at a local hospital, the OC added.

Of the injured, Sentu is a driver of another vehicle waiting to refill, while Yusuf is a staff of Khulshi Filling Station, said Amalgir Hossain, a sub-inspector of the police station.
